Program Overview
The Professional Career Escalators Program (PCE) is a career preparation and leadership development program designed to help students land good-paying jobs after college. Participants in the program are eligible for one of these scholarship options.
Scholarship Eligibility
- Be an incoming student for the upcoming Fall Semester
- Be selected to participate in the PCE program
How Much is the Award?
- $1,500 per year toward tuition
OR
- $2,500 per year toward on-campus housing
Students may choose to receive either the tuition award or if they are staying in residence hall they can choose to receive the housing award. Students may only receive one of the two options listed above.
What Are the Requirements?
- Complete the UMKC application for admission
- Meet eligibility requirements
- Create and submit a five-minute or less video describing your history and experiences and how this program will help you.
- Submit a letter of recommendation
- Renew each year by maintaining a 2.5 or above overall GPA and completing each of the core Professional Career Escalators experiences.
- The award is renewable up to four years for first-time college students and two years for transfer students.
